An object with a mass of 5 kg undergoes a process during which there is heat transfer from the object at a rate of 5 kJ per kg, an elevation decrease of 45 m, and an increase in velocity from 20 m/s to 30 m/s. The specific internal energy decreases by 5 kJ per kg and the acceleration of gravity is constant at 9.8 m / s2. Determine the work for the process, in kJ.
